本文面向开发者、资深用户与企业,综合比较TokenPocket(以下简称TP钱包)与imToken(以下简称im钱包)在私密交易、合约调试、专业剖析报告、高效市场支付、私钥泄露风险与动态安全能力上的异同,并提出实用建议。
一、私密交易功能
目前主流移动钱包(包括TP与im)本身通常不提供完全内建的零知识隐私层,而是通过接入隐私协议与第三方服务实现隐私交易:例如通过支持的DApp(混币协议、zk-rollup 私有池、可信执行环境的混合服务)完成交易隐匿。比较上:TP钱包以多链多DApp聚合见长,接入隐私协议的灵活性更高;im钱包在用户提示与合规提示上更稳健。建议用户:若需高隐私性,优先选择经过审计的隐私协议、在沙盒环境测试、并避免与受制裁或高风险混币服务交互。
二、合约调试能力
移动端钱包本身并非完整合约开发IDE。两者都提供Raw TX编辑、自定义RPC和dApp浏览器,便于发起与调试交互,但复杂调试仍需借助Remix/Hardhat/Tenderly等工具。对比:TP钱包的dApp与节点配置灵活性利于开发者快速联调;im钱包在交易回滚提示与签名可视化上对普通用户更友好。推荐流程:在测试网与本地节点反复模拟->使用事务模拟工具(trace/replay)->在钱包中小额验证->再上主网。
三、专业剖析报告(可交付给用户/企业的报告)
一份合格的剖析报告应包含:合约摘要、权限与升级路径、外部依赖、漏洞扫描(静态/动态)、交易历史与地址聚类、资金流向图、风险评分与缓解建议。工具链可采用MythX/Slither/Certora、Tenderly、Etherscan/Nansen、Dune。钱包厂商可在高阶服务中为机构用户提供定制报告与自动告警。
四、高效能市场支付
对接商户与高频小额支付场景,重点在于低延迟、低费用与确认效率。解决方案包括:支持L2(Optimistic/zk-rollups)、支付通道/状态通道、交易合并与代付(meta-transactions)、稳定币与链内结算一体化。TP因多链支持可更快接入L2生态;im则通过良好用户体验和更多稳定币支持优化商户接入门槛。建议商户:提供L1与L2双方案、采用批量结算与离链确认策略。
五、私钥泄露:风险来源与防护
常见泄露来源:钓鱼App/网站、恶意输入法/剪切板劫持、不安全备份(明文云存储)、设备被植入木马、社会工程学、第三方签名滥用。最佳防护实践:使用硬件钱包或安全芯片(TEE/SE)、开启多签或阈值签名、为重要账户使用冷存储、启用交易白名单与限额、加密备份与分片存储、定期密钥轮换与撤销策略。钱包厂商应强化签名提示、限制外部URL跳转、提供防钓鱼组件与安全评分。

六、动态安全(Adaptive Security)

动态安全是指基于上下文智能调整风控与授权流程:设备信任度、地理位置、交易金额、合约风险等级、历史行为模型等决定是否触发额外认证(MFA、硬件签名、时间锁)。实现手段包括:实时欺诈检测、风险打分API、可编排的多签策略(例如高额交易需多方签名)、交易模拟与回滚窗口、异常告警与一键冻结。对用户与机构而言,应当启用分级账户(低风险日常、 高风险冷钱包)并配置自动化应急流程。
七、实践性建议(用户/开发者/钱包厂商)
- 普通用户:优先使用硬件签名或托管受信服务;对陌生链接与合约调用保持谨慎;开启交易通知与冷钱包分层。
- 开发者:在测试网充分模拟并利用事务回放工具,提供尽可能多的可读签名信息与权限说明。
- 钱包厂商:增强合约风险提示、支持多签/阈签、提供企业级剖析服务与可视化资金流、与主流隐私协议建立安全合作并做合规可选项。
结论:TP钱包与im钱包在功能取向上各有侧重:TP更强调多链与DApp聚合的扩展性,利于开发者与多链场景;im钱包则在用户体验与合规友好性上表现稳健。无论选择何者,用户与机构都应采用分层密钥管理、引入动态安全策略并结合专业剖析工具,才能在追求便捷的同时把控隐私与安全风险。
评论
小明
很全面的对比,特别赞同分层密钥管理的建议。
CryptoFan42
关于隐私协议接入部分能否补充几个开源项目作为参考?
链上观察者
赞同动态安全的实现思路,尤其是交易白名单和时间锁。
Alice
文章实用性很强,合约调试流程对我很有帮助。
张工程师
建议钱包厂商把风险评分和人机验证结合,能进一步降低社工攻击成功率。